Mobile radio active bug under 5.1.1



Hey everyone,

I just wanted to ask for some experiences with the "mobile radio active bug" under 5.1.1. Is there anyone who had this bug on a previous version and recently updated to 5.1.1? What are your experiences? Did it go away, did it improve, didn't it change at all?

To clarify, the mobile radio active bug is a bug specific to Lollipop under various android phones. It's symptoms are (though they might not be related):
- significantly reduced battery life (especially when screen is off)
- unusually high times under the mobile radio active stats in the battery monitor (mra times were almost as high as the run time itself)
- apps establishing internet connections (like whatsapp, facebook, chrome) are by far the top battery consumers (according to the battery stats)
For further information there are bug reports at google regarding these issues:
https://code.google.com/p/android/is...tail?id=165558 (Report for Android LP)
https://code.google.com/p/android-de...detail?id=2556 (Report for Android M)

To isolate it from similar bugs encountered with LP:
- it is not a bug that results in sudden drops of battery %
- it is not a bug that won't let you charge your phone
- it is not a bug that keeps the cpu awake (by google services or other apps)

Silly question: Easiest way to turn off cell radio in Shield with Android 5.1.1?



Hi guys,

I'm on stock (but rooted) Android 5.1.1 (the latest OTA... 3.1.1?). I usually leave wifi on and just turn cellular on when I'm at work (because we have no wifi that I am allowed to connect to, there).

In order to conserve power, I want to turn the radio all the way off when at work. Just tapping on the mobile icon (ATT in my case) seems to turn off cellular data but not actually power down the radio. About the only way I've found to do it is to dig in the Settings \ Wireless & networks \ More \ Airplane mode. Then, I have to turn Wifi back on.

Is there an easier way to do it, or better, a way to get a cell radio toggle widget on my home screen for one-tap convenience? I would think this would be baked in rather than having to install something. If there's no native way to do it, does anybody have a recommendation for an app/widget that does this?
